Tutti Frutti @ Clementi


When I stepped into it, I continued walking inwards, the strange glance of the female shop assistant shot something to my mind - "oh shit, is it something like self service or what that I didn't know?". And ya, "first time here?", she asked, which made me felt somehow embarrassed.


She then explained to me what to do.

So next time when you enter Tutti Frutti, get yourself a paper cup and scoop dispense yourself the frozen yogurt with your favourite flavours.

We dispensed original, vanilla, chocolate and cookie n cream flavoured frozen yogurt.
There were two dozens of toppings for us to choose from and since the price of the yogurt is by the weight.
Instead of fruits which are relative heavy, we picked some others like M&M's, rainbow rice, gummy bears etc.


(0.175kg × $37/kg = $6.48) − 20% = $5.18


Somehow I personally feel that original flavour still tastes the best for frozen yogurt compared to the rest. Perhaps for me, fancy flavours are relatively suitable for ice cream but not frozen yogurt.
